Definitions For Karoshi
Noun
KAROSHI (uncountable) death, death, such as from heart attack or stroke, brought on by overwork or job-related stress.Synonyms

九九六 (Chinese, literally 996; 9-to-9 workday and six-day workweek)Etymology
Borrowed from {{bor, en, ja, 過労死, tr=karōshi}}, from 過労, t=overwork, tr=karō + 死, t=death, tr=shi. {{doublet, en, guolaosi}}.Anagrams
